My bouquet is mainly color flowers with a little bit of white. IMO, if you use white/offwhite flowers against a white/offwhite dress, it is harder to see the flowers.

My MOH's bouquet will be mainly white with a few color flowers, which I think will show up nicely in contrast to her dress.

I wanted contrast. My mom's bouquet had white roses and in the middle she had a circle of red roses in a heart shape (this was 29 years ago). She said her florist reccommended putting color in it so the flowers stand out because the white flowers can just blend in with the white dress.

When I was looking at photographers I often noticed a bride's colorful bouquet before noticing HER in the pictures. Personally, I think the bride should be the focus and not the flowers, so for that reason, I prefer the white/cream bouquets. But hey, everyone is different!
